Provincial Police have arrested two Dryden residents for drug trafficking.
Officers stopped a vehicle on Government Street on Thursday morning around 3:40.
An investigation led police to locating fentanyl, methamphetamine and cocaine, a quantity of cash, and drug paraphernalia.
OPP say 39-year-old Khrysti Bousfield and 39-year-old Dianna Makahnouk both face a total of four charges:
- Possession of a Schedule I substance for the purpose of trafficking – Cocaine – Controlled Drugs and Substances Act 5(2)
- Possession of a Schedule I substance for the purpose of trafficking – Methamphetamine – Controlled Drugs and Substances Act 5(2)
- Possession of a Schedule I substance for the purpose of trafficking – Other Drugs – Controlled Drugs and Substances Act 5(2)
- Possession of proceeds of property obtained by crime under $5,000 – Criminal Code 354(1)(a)
